Web“How are you doing?” can be used to ask about a person’s health and well-being. It can also be used as a greeting or for an update on the progress someone is making in a task. “How are you doing?” is usually used in informal settings but can also be used in formal settings when asking for an update on a task. WebHow are you going? A greeting inquiring about one's well-being and current activities. Primarily heard in Australia. Well, I haven't seen you in a while!
